Well it will change a bit if you have a D3 modem once the cmts or whatever is D3, because then you will get bonded channels, that will help with slowdowns during peak hours.
As for when florida is getting D3.. thats a guessing game and nobody knows. Hell i cant wait for it to hit here just for the bonded downstream channels. but most likely it will be atleast 6 months or more before we even hear anything about it here. |
